Understanding the Long-Term Effects of Spinal Fusion

Spinal fusion is a surgical procedure that aims to join two or more vertebrae within the spine, eliminating motion between them. This surgery is usually recommended for conditions such as scoliosis, degenerative disc disease, spinal stenosis, and fractures. While spinal fusion may be efficient in alleviating pain and stabilizing the spine, understanding its long-term effects is essential for patients considering this procedure.

The Procedure and Its Instant Benefits

Spinal fusion involves utilizing bone grafts or synthetic materials to promote bone development between the vertebrae, successfully “fusing” them together. Metal rods, screws, and plates may be used to hold the vertebrae in place while the fusion occurs. The primary benefit of spinal fusion is pain relief. By stabilizing the spine and stopping irregular movement, the procedure can significantly reduce pain and improve quality of life for patients with chronic back issues.

Long-Term Stability and Pain Aid

One of the important long-term benefits of spinal fusion is the sustained relief from pain. Many patients report significant improvement in their symptoms for years following the surgery. The stability provided by the fusion can stop the recurrence of the original concern that necessitated the surgery, corresponding to a herniated disc or extreme arthritis. For conditions like scoliosis, spinal fusion can appropriate deformities, leading to a more balanced spine and improved posture.

Potential Problems and Risks

Despite the benefits, spinal fusion comes with potential long-term complications. One significant risk is adjacent segment disease (ASD), where the segments of the spine above or beneath the fusion site experience elevated stress and degeneration. This can lead to new pain and may require additional surgeries. Studies indicate that the risk of ASD will increase with time, particularly in younger patients who are more active and live longer submit-surgery.

One other concern is the potential for non-union or pseudoarthrosis, the place the vertebrae fail to fuse completely. This can cause persistent pain and will necessitate further surgical intervention. Patients who smoke, have diabetes, or are overweight are at higher risk for non-union.

Impact on Mobility and Operate

Spinal fusion limits the range of motion in the fused segment of the spine. While this reduction in mobility is usually a essential trade-off for pain aid, it can have an effect on overall spine flexibility and function. Patients may discover certain movements or activities more challenging submit-surgery. Over time, this reduced flexibility can impact each day activities, sports, and other physical endeavors.

Physical remedy and rehabilitation are essential elements of recovery, helping patients adapt to modifications in their spine’s mobility and maintain overall function. Strengthening surrounding muscular tissues can compensate for some lack of movement, promoting better long-term outcomes.

Quality of Life Considerations

The impact of spinal fusion on quality of life varies amongst patients. For a lot of, the reduction in pain and improvement in spinal stability outweigh the downsides of reduced flexibility. These patients typically report enhanced ability to perform every day activities and a general improvement in their quality of life.

Nonetheless, some patients might expertise persistent pain, problems, or dissatisfaction with their reduced mobility. It’s essential for individuals to have realistic expectations and an intensive understanding of potential outcomes earlier than undergoing surgery.

Advances in Spinal Fusion Methods

Current advancements in spinal fusion techniques purpose to minimize risks and improve long-term outcomes. Minimally invasive surgical approaches reduce recovery time and decrease the risk of complications. Additionally, biological enhancements, similar to bone morphogenetic proteins (BMPs), promote better and faster bone fusion. These innovations are promising for improving the general success rates of spinal fusion and reducing the incidence of complications like ASD and non-union.
